What Steps to Follow to properly dispose of a laptop battery?

Here are steps you need to follow before recycling your battery for safety. Your first goal is to confirm that the battery is truly dead. You can confirm this with a specialist. To remove the battery from the laptop you need to open the bottom clips of your laptop. This is the standard way to remove the battery from the laptop. Every manufacturer has a different design. Seal both ends of the laptop battery with non-conductive tape.

By doing this you can prevent the laptop battery from leaking out. Placing the laptop battery in a bag is also a good tactic. What is the Advantage of Recycling a laptop battery responsibly?

There are several advantages to recycling a laptop battery. Conservation is one of them. If we recycle a laptop battery, we save our virgin resources. Recycle Technologies can conserve materials for future use.  By properly disposing of laptop batteries using recycling, we can reduce electronic waste. The reclamation process of Recycle technologies is one of the best. It helps fully reclaim the useful materials that in turn are the basis of new batteries. Most people don’t know this but recycling laptop batteries help reduce greenhouse gases. In turn, this reduces our carbon footprint. We make our planet greener.
